CFL Week 14 Power Ratings – Raymond Report

 

 

The West is still king, but there’s a twist: Calgary is red hot and closing the gap on Saskatchewan. Meanwhile, the East is falling apart — Hamilton and Montreal have dropped three straight, and the Argos may be the only team showing life. Edmonton remains scrappy, Winnipeg is stuck in neutral, and Ottawa continues to be Ottawa.


CFL Week 14 Power Ratings

1. Saskatchewan Roughriders (9-2, PR 0.66)

The Riders remain the league’s most complete team. A season-long PR of 0.66 and strong last 7-game form (0.62) keep them the Grey Cup favorite. They’re not as dominant as earlier in the year, but still the benchmark.

2. Calgary Stampeders (8-3, PR 0.61)

🚀 The hottest team in the CFL. Calgary is 3-0 in their last 3 with a massive 0.83 PR spike, the highest short-term rating of the season. They’ve got momentum, depth, and the schedule lining up. Saskatchewan better keep an eye in the rearview.

3. Winnipeg Blue Bombers (6-5, PR 0.53)

Winnipeg holds steady with a season PR of 0.53. Their longer-term PR trend (0.47 in last 7) shows inconsistency, but they’re still dangerous, especially when favored at home.

4. British Columbia Lions (5-6, PR 0.49)

The Lions hover below .500 overall, but their last 7-game PR (0.52) suggests improvement. They’re unpredictable — capable of a big win one week and a letdown the next.

5. Hamilton Tiger-Cats (6-5, PR 0.51)

Hamilton has slid back with 3 straight losses and a last 3-game PR of just 0.33. They’re still the East’s most talented roster, but momentum is gone.

6. Toronto Argonauts (4-8, PR 0.42)

Toronto is quietly trending upward. Winners of 2 of their last 3, their PR has popped to 0.56 over that span. At 4-8, they’re still deep in the basement, but for bettors, this is the first “buy signal” in months.

7. Edmonton Elks (4-7, PR 0.42)

Edmonton remains feisty. Their last 3 games (PR 0.67) show a spark, though their overall record keeps them near the bottom. Spoiler potential is real.

8. Montreal Alouettes (5-6, PR 0.46)

Another East team in freefall. Like Hamilton, Montreal has lost 3 straight and posted a brutal 0.33 PR over that run. They’re firmly in fade territory until something changes.

9. Ottawa Redblacks (3-8, PR 0.40)

Nothing new here. Ottawa continues to compete but can’t finish, stuck with a season-long PR of 0.40. At best, they’re a spread-covering spoiler.
